Despite a disappointing IPL season in the UAE last year, Maxwell was bought for Rs 14.25 crore by Royal Challengers Bangalore ahead of this year’s edition at Thursday auction.

After the auction, Maxwell said he was looking forward to joining the team led by Virat Kohli. “I can’t wait to put everything I have to help us win the trophy,” he added in his tweet.
Versatile New Zealander Neesham, who was also released by the Punjab Kings, has been taken over by the five-time champion Mumbai Indians.
